    Speaking of the new HOS rules, more like, speaking of the way the q/comm e-log does the new rules. Does anyone but me think it's kinda stupid that the q/comm only shows 8 hours for available time? With all the room on the screen it could give the 8 hour countdown before your 30 minute break and hours available for the day. Kinda nuts that we now have to look at two places if we want all the info.

    i agree with Snack on how the qcom displays. Already on the first day my on-duty/off-duty time was getting close to 3 hours and about to cut into my 11. I had to stop and calculate if the break would even help me depending on what options I would have to park at the end of my hours. All these factors are changing while I'm doing the calculations. I ended up taking the 30 minute break at my fuel stop, but it turned out to be a mistake because I had to stop early so I would have parking.
